  • In February 2015, John Monnett, Jeremy Monnett, Bob O'Haver and Billy Hill all became new SubSonex JSX-2 Pilots on the same day. All four pilots came-in with diverse flying backgrounds, yet all four flew JSX-2 with ease, and their flights were nearly identical… a testament to the outstanding flight characteristics of the SubSonex Personal Jet.

    Daniel Ellis wrote: "Is the SubSonex aerobatic?" According to the company's Web site (www.sonexaircraft.com/subsonex/index.html) it is. Gross weight is reduced from 1000 pounds to 900 pounds during aerobatic flight, but G loads are increased from +4.4/-2.2 G to +6/-3 G.
